After 30 years, Microsoft Excel remains ubiquitous in business. The world’s quarter of a billion knowledgeworkers on average spend half an hour in the application every day. But despite this, Excel’s full capabilitiesare still poorly understood. Of 100,000 workers we've tested over the past three years, less than half knowwhat Conditional Formatting - an essential feature - even does.So what are Excel’s essentials? We reviewed articles written by Excel experts and combined this with aggregateddata from thousands of our customers to compile a list of the 100 most important Excel functions,features, tips, tricks and hacks, ordered by utility.
